What Are Flexible Repayment Loans?

Flexible repayment loans are personal loans that provide borrowers with the ability to adjust how and when they repay borrowed funds. Unlike traditional loans with rigid monthly repayment schedules, these loans offer variations such as weekly, fortnightly, or even monthly payments, allowing repayments to align with the borrower’s income and lifestyle.

For Australians on a regular income, this flexibility is particularly advantageous. Whether the borrower is paid weekly, fortnightly, or monthly, they can structure repayments in a way that avoids unnecessary financial strain. Flexible repayment loans often include features like early repayment options, the ability to adjust repayment amounts, or temporary payment pauses under certain circumstances.

How Flexible Repayment Loans Work

The core principle of flexible repayment loans is adaptability. Borrowers first determine the loan amount they need, then select a repayment structure that suits their income cycle. Lenders calculate repayments based on the loan amount, term, and any fees or interest applicable.

Some lenders allow borrowers to adjust their repayment schedule after the loan has been disbursed. This flexibility is particularly useful for individuals who may experience temporary financial fluctuations, such as irregular overtime, seasonal work, or unexpected expenses.

Flexible repayment loans often include clear terms regarding fees, interest rates, and early repayment options. This transparency ensures borrowers understand the total cost of the loan and can plan their finances accordingly. Eligibility Considerations

Lenders offering flexible repayment loans generally assess applicants based on income, employment stability, and current financial obligations. While credit history may be considered, it is often not the sole determining factor. This approach provides accessibility to borrowers who may have minor credit issues but can demonstrate consistent income and the ability to repay the loan responsibly.

Borrowers should provide proof of income, identification, and details of existing financial commitments. Transparent communication about financial circumstances is crucial, as lenders use this information to tailor repayment schedules and ensure responsible lending.

Regulatory Protections in Australia

Flexible repayment loans, including urgent loans, are regulated under Australian financial laws, including the National Consumer Credit Protection Act (NCCP Act). Licensed lenders must adhere to standards that protect consumers, including:

  • Responsible Lending: Ensuring the borrower can repay the loan without causing financial hardship.
  • Transparency: Clear disclosure of fees, interest rates, and repayment terms.
  • Consumer Rights: Protection against misleading practices, hidden charges, or unfair treatment.

These regulations provide Australians with confidence that flexible repayment loans are safe and reliable financial tools when sourced from licensed providers.

Potential Risks

While flexible repayment loans offer numerous benefits, borrowers should remain aware of potential risks:

  • Higher Interest for Fast Access: Urgent loans may carry slightly higher fees or interest due to expedited processing.
  • Over-Borrowing: Easy access to funds can lead to borrowing more than necessary, increasing repayment obligations.
  • Misalignment with Income: If borrowers miscalculate repayment capacity, even flexible terms may become challenging.
  • Unlicensed Lenders: Borrowing from unregulated sources can lead to scams or hidden fees.

Awareness of these risks ensures borrowers use flexible repayment loans responsibly and sustainably.
